The Chemical Profiles are based on information in CCOHS's CHEMINFO database. CHEMINFO contains around one thousand comprehensive, fully referenced reviews on chemicals, their hazards, control measures, and other information, all arranged in the 16-heading format used in MSDSs. Records are written by occupational health and safety professionals. The CHEMINFO database is available on CD-ROM and on the Internet. A sample record is available on CCOHS's web site.
